Enhancing Efficiency: AI Tools for Streamlining Automotive Repairs
In today’s digital era, AI tools are revolutionizing the automotive industry by significantly enhancing efficiency in repair processes. These intelligent systems can streamline tasks, from diagnosing issues with advanced algorithms to suggesting precise repair techniques. By analyzing vast amounts of data, AI models can predict common problems associated with various vehicle models, enabling mechanics to quickly identify and address concerns. This not only saves time but also improves the overall productivity of auto repair shops.
Furthermore, AI-driven tools offer step-by-step guidance during repairs, ensuring that even complex tasks are executed efficiently. These systems can provide real-time recommendations, suggest replacement parts, and offer detailed instructions tailored to specific vehicle models. This level of assistance reduces human error, increases accuracy, and ultimately contributes to faster turnaround times, making automotive repair services more accessible and reliable.
Data-Driven Decisions: Utilizing AI for Predictive Maintenance and Troubleshooting
AI-driven predictive maintenance is transforming the way auto businesses operate, enabling them to make data-driven decisions that significantly enhance repair productivity and efficiency. By analyzing vast amounts of vehicle data, AI algorithms can identify patterns and predict potential issues before they occur. This proactive approach allows mechanics to schedule maintenance at optimal times, reducing unplanned downtime for both customers and service centers.
Additionally, AI tools excel at troubleshooting by providing step-by-step diagnostics guided by machine learning models. These systems learn from past repair records and complex vehicle data to offer precise solutions, minimizing the time spent on identifying problems. The integration of AI in automotive repair processes results in faster turnaround times, increased accuracy, and ultimately, improved customer satisfaction.
Revolutionizing Customer Experience: Chatbots and Personalized Services
AI-driven chatbots are transforming the way auto businesses interact with their customers, revolutionizing customer experience and boosting automotive repair productivity. These intelligent virtual assistants can handle a range of tasks, from answering basic inquiries about services and pricing to scheduling appointments and providing real-time updates on vehicle repairs. By offering 24/7 availability and instant responses, chatbots enhance accessibility and convenience for customers, setting new standards in customer service.
Moreover, AI enables chatbots to deliver personalized experiences by leveraging customer data and preferences. They can offer tailored recommendations for maintenance or repair based on historical records, driving behavior, and vehicle specifications. This level of customization not only increases customer satisfaction but also fosters loyalty, as clients appreciate the time-saving efficiency and insightful advice provided by these advanced AI tools.
